Title: Cloud ERP Development: Exploring Trends and Challenges in Cloud Based Solutions
1Cloud erp development
Exploring Trends and Challenges in Cloud-Based
Solutions
2agenda
- Introduction
- Trends in Cloud ERP Development
- Scalability in Cloud ERP
- Security in Cloud ERP
- Accessibility in Cloud ERP
- Development Considerations
- Testing and Quality Assurance
- Deployment and Implementation
- Conclusion
3Introduction
- Cloud ERP (Enterprise Resource Planning) refers
to a comprehensive business management system
that operates in the cloud computing environment.
Unlike traditional ERP systems that are hosted
on-premises, cloud ERP solutions are delivered as
a service over the internet, allowing
organizations to access and manage their critical
business functions remotely. - The importance of cloud-based solutions in modern
business environments cannot be overstated, as
they offer numerous advantages that enable
organizations to thrive in today's competitive
landscape.
4TRENDS IN CLOUD ERP DEVELOPMENT
- The rise of cloud adoption in ERP systems
reflects a strategic shift towards scalable,
cost-effective solutions for streamlined business
operations. - The shift towards subscription-based models
(SaaS) signifies a departure from traditional
software purchasing, offering businesses flexible
and cost-efficient access to cutting-edge
technology. - The integration of AI and machine learning in ERP
systems empowers businesses with advanced
analytics capabilities, driving informed
decision-making and operational efficiency. - The emphasis on mobile accessibility and
collaboration tools underscores the importance of
seamless connectivity and teamwork, enabling
employees to work efficiently from anywhere, at
any time. -
5Scalability in cloud erp
- Scalability is vital for growing businesses as it
ensures the ability to expand operations
seamlessly, meeting increased demand without
compromising performance or efficiency. - The elasticity of cloud infrastructure enables
businesses to effortlessly adapt to changing
workloads, ensuring optimal resource allocation
and performance at all times. - Horizontal and vertical scaling strategies offer
businesses flexibility in adjusting resources
either by adding more instances (horizontal) or
increasing the capacity of existing resources
(vertical), optimizing performance and
cost-efficiency. - Challenges in scaling complex ERP systems include
balancing performance with resource allocation,
maintaining data integrity, and ensuring seamless
integration across multiple modules and
processes. -
6Security in cloud erp
- Addressing security concerns in cloud
environments involves implementing robust
encryption protocols, access controls, and
proactive threat detection measures to safeguard
sensitive data and ensure compliance with
industry regulations. - Encryption and data protection measures are
essential components of cybersecurity strategies,
safeguarding sensitive information from
unauthorized access or theft by converting it
into unreadable code that can only be deciphered
with the appropriate encryption key. - Identity and access management (IAM) ensures that
only authorized individuals or entities have
access to resources and systems, helping
organizations maintain security and compliance
while managing user identities and permissions
efficiently. - Compliance with industry regulations such as GDPR
and HIPAA is crucial for businesses, ensuring
that they adhere to legal requirements regarding
data privacy, security, and confidentiality to
protect sensitive information and maintain trust
with customers and stakeholders. -
-
-
7accessibility in cloud erp
- The advantages of anytime, anywhere access to ERP
systems include increased productivity,
flexibility, and collaboration among employees,
enabling seamless operations regardless of
location or time zone. - Support for multiple devices and platforms
ensures that users can access ERP systems from
various devices such as laptops, tablets, and
smartphones, enhancing flexibility and
convenience in managing business operations. - User-friendly interfaces in ERP systems enhance
usability by providing intuitive navigation and
intuitive design, empowering users to efficiently
perform tasks and access information, ultimately
driving productivity and satisfaction. - Challenges in ensuring seamless accessibility
across geographies and networks include managing
latency issues, addressing connectivity
limitations, and maintaining consistent user
experiences across diverse locations, ultimately
requiring robust infrastructure and optimization
strategies. -
-
-
8Development considerations
- Choosing the right cloud platform, such as AWS,
Azure, or Google Cloud, is critical for
businesses, as it determines the scalability,
performance, and reliability of their cloud-based
solutions, aligning with specific requirements
and objectives. - Architectural design for cloud-native
applications involves building scalable,
resilient, and modular systems that leverage
cloud services and microservices architecture,
enabling flexibility and agility in deployment
and management. - A microservices-based approach enhances
modularity and flexibility in software
development by breaking down applications into
small, independently deployable services,
facilitating easier maintenance, scalability, and
innovation. - Continuous integration and deployment (CI/CD)
pipelines streamline the development process by
automating code integration, testing, and
deployment, ensuring rapid and reliable delivery
of software updates and enhancements. -
-
-
-
9Testing and quality assurance
- Testing strategies for cloud-based ERP solutions
involve comprehensive approaches to ensure
functionality, performance, and security,
addressing unique challenges in distributed
environments to deliver reliable and scalable
systems. - Automated testing frameworks are essential for
ensuring the scalability and reliability of
cloud-based ERP solutions, enabling efficient and
consistent testing processes to identify and
mitigate potential issues early in the
development lifecycle. - Performance testing in cloud environments
evaluates the responsiveness, stability, and
scalability of ERP systems under various
conditions, ensuring optimal performance and user
experience for all stakeholders. - Ensuring data integrity and security during
testing is crucial for maintaining the
confidentiality, availability, and accuracy of
sensitive information, mitigating risks and
vulnerabilities throughout the development
process. -
-
-
-
10Deployment and implementation
- Planning for cloud ERP deployment involves
strategic considerations and meticulous
preparation to ensure a smooth transition,
minimizing disruptions and maximizing the
benefits of the new system for the organization. - Data migration strategies from on-premises
systems to the cloud entail careful planning and
execution to transfer data efficiently and
securely, preserving integrity and ensuring
compatibility with the new cloud environment. - Configuration and setup of cloud-based ERP
modules involve tailoring system settings and
parameters to align with business requirements,
ensuring seamless integration and optimal
functionality for effective operations. - The go-live strategy and post-deployment support
are critical phases in the ERP implementation
process, ensuring a smooth transition to the new
system and providing ongoing assistance to
address any issues and optimize performance. -
-
-
11Conclusion
In conclusion, cloud ERP development presents a
dynamic landscape marked by evolving trends and
formidable challenges. Embracing scalability,
security, and accessibility as core pillars,
businesses can harness the transformative
potential of cloud-based ERP solutions to drive
efficiency, innovation, and competitiveness in
today's digital era. In navigating the
complexities of cloud ERP development, businesses
must remain vigilant to emerging trends while
proactively addressing challenges. Scalability
ensures adaptability to evolving needs, while
robust security measures safeguard against
potential threats. Moreover, emphasizing
accessibility fosters collaboration and
flexibility across diverse work environments. By
embracing these principles, organizations can
harness the full potential of cloud-based ERP
solutions to optimize operations, empower
decision-making, and foster sustainable growth in
an ever-changing business landscape.
12Thankyou!
Mechlin Technologies? sales_at_mechlintech.com? www.m
echlintech.com?